Potassium Chloride KCL Drilling Grade 98% Min Purity
Formula: KCl (Potassium Salt)

Potassium Chloride

Shale Inhibitor & Clay Stabilizer

Potassium Chloride (KCL) is a high-purity inorganic salt used in Water-Based Drilling Muds (WBM). It is the most effective chemical for stabilizing water-sensitive clays (shales). It prevents the clay from swelling and disintegrating, which keeps the borehole stable and prevents pipe sticking.

Product Overview

Ruvon supplies premium grade Potassium Chloride (white powder) that dissolves completely in water to form a clear brine. Unlike standard salt (NaCl), the potassium ions in KCL provide superior inhibition against clay hydration.

  • Inhibition: Provides $K^+$ ions that fit into clay lattices, preventing water uptake.
  • Density: Used to prepare clear completion fluids with densities ranging from 1.0 to 1.16 SG (8.3 to 9.7 lb/gal).
  • Solubility: Highly soluble in water, leaving minimal residue to damage the formation.

Mechanism: The "Ion Exchange" Lock

Why Potassium (K), not Sodium (Na)?

Clay minerals have layers with Sodium ions ($Na^+$) in between. Water loves Sodium, so it rushes in, pushing the layers apart (Swelling). This causes the well wall to collapse.

  • The Swap: When you pump KCL mud, the Potassium ions ($K^+$) kick out the Sodium ions.
  • The Perfect Fit: The $K^+$ ion is exactly the right size to fit snugly between the clay layers. It acts like a lock, holding the layers together tightly so water cannot enter. Result: Stable Shale.

Pro-Tip: Corrosion Management

Watch out for Rust

KCL Brines are highly conductive and contain dissolved oxygen, which makes them corrosive to steel drill pipes.
Recommendation: Always treat KCL muds with an Oxygen Scavenger (like Sodium Sulfite) and a Corrosion Inhibitor to protect your expensive rig equipment during long drilling operations.

Industrial Applications

Drilling Fluids

Primary source of potassium for shale inhibition in water-based muds (WBM).

Completion Fluids

Used as a clear, solids-free brine to finish the well without damaging the formation.

Agriculture (MOP)

Known as Muriate of Potash. Essential fertilizer for plant root strength (different grade).

Electroplating

Source of chloride ions in acid zinc plating baths.

De-Icing Agent

Used to melt ice on roads. Safer for vegetation than common salt.

Water Softening

Used in softeners as an alternative to sodium chloride for low-sodium water.
